Prep Time: 15 mins
Cook Time: 1 hrs
Total Time: 1 hrs 15 mins
Cuisine: American
Serves: 4 servings
Ingredients
- 1 whole chicken (3-4 pounds)
- 1/2 cup maple syrup
- 1 cup fresh cranberries
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h thyme for garnish
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 425°F (218°C). Remove the chicken from refrigeration and let it sit at room temperature for 30 minutes to ensure even cooking.
- Pat the chicken dry thoroughly with paper towels. This helps achieve crispy, golden skin during roasting.
- In a small bowl, mix maple syrup, minced garlic, olive oil, salt, and pepper to create a glaze. Whisk until ingredients are well combined.
- Gently loosen the chicken's skin with your fingers, being careful not to tear it. Spread half of the maple mixture directly under the skin, ensuring even coverage.
- Place fresh cranberries around the chicken in the roasting pan. Brush the exterior of the chicken with the remaining maple glaze.
- Truss the chicken legs with kitchen twine to promote even cooking and maintain a compact shape.
- Roast the chicken in the preheated oven for approximately 60-75 minutes,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(74°C) when measured at the thickest part of the thigh.
- Baste the chicken with pan juices every 20 minutes to enhance moisture and flavor development.
- Remove from oven and let the chicken rest for 10-15 minutes before carving. This allows juices to redistribute throughout the meat.
- Garnish with fresh thyme sprigs and serve with the roasted cranberries as a complementary side.
